Bradley Cooper Spotted at Saxbys Coffee, on GU Campus

Cooper, an alumnus of Georgetown University, was in DC speaking about mental health at Walter Reed Army Medical Center Thursday.

Actor Bradley Cooper, currently nominated for an Oscar his role in The Silver Linings Playbook, was spotted in Georgetown today.

Cooper was seen at Saxbys coffee, a popular student hangout, and was reportedly spotted on campus as well.

According to a barista at Saxby's, Cooper came in for about 10 minutes to order a coffee and a small side dish.

Cooper was in the DC area to speak about mental health at Walter Reed Army Medical Center in Bethesda, according to the New York Post. He was also scheduled to appear on the Chris Matthews show Thursday evening.

Friday he joins former Rhode Island Rep. Patrick Kennedy for a press conference at the Center for American Progress to discuss how Silver Linings is making progress toward removing the stigma of mental illness.
